Output ec53fca752a9631b0c022f1cc63099c0e264b0127a4bd6eb773e53b62a6f4eaa:5

value
648595
script pubkey
OP_0 OP_PUSHBYTES_20 934200c65f49268489419df7776beaab9fdf473a
address
bc1qjdpqp3jlfyngfz2pnhmhw6l24w0a73e6acg8yd
transaction
ec53fca752a9631b0c022f1cc63099c0e264b0127a4bd6eb773e53b62a6f4eaa
spent
true